PlayStationAbsolute Playstation
I have always felt that board games make good targets for console games. You get to avoid all the setup time, losing key pieces and having to store the boxes. Scrabble is no different and makes an excellent transition to the Playstation. The graphics are kinda drab, but hey it's just a bunch of square tiles and a square board to place 'em on. Everything is crystal clear and easy to read though and the pieces are easily placed with the press of a button. The music is also rather unimpressive but it plays on nicely in the background and doesn't detract from your thought process. Overall, Scrabble is a classic brain buster that can be enjoyed by people of all ages. If you liked the board game, you are sure to enjoy this Playstation translation.

PlayStationGameSpot
It's slow, there aren't any power-ups, no one jumps out of the ceiling to shoot you in midturn, and you can't apply stealth in any way whatsoever. If you're the card playing, board-game digging type, this'll probably be right up your alley - or you could buy one of those jazzy lazy-Susan Scrabble boards for about the same price. But don't go into it expecting Scrabble on the PlayStation to be anything but Scrabble with a cathode-ray glow.
